Output 57450bd55630e45162a3ef4e62ce83bb642e2785b4034095d40a31d5a9a7d1b7:3

value
41845673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 374a406798c7fa9712c0854a414aca4c05084493 OP_EQUAL
address
MCwWM55ZQbLpNk1XwYRH4KF6NrcdvapxMv
transaction
57450bd55630e45162a3ef4e62ce83bb642e2785b4034095d40a31d5a9a7d1b7
spent
true